The science behind natural vitality

As you age, your body’s natural production of certain hormones can decline. This often contributes to common symptoms of aging, like reduced energy levels and changes in body composition. One key hormone involved is growth hormone, essential for cell regeneration and metabolic health. Your pituitary gland produces it naturally.

The therapy we are discussing uses a specific growth hormone releasing peptide. This peptide acts as a GHRH analog. It stimulates your own pituitary gland to release growth hormone in a natural, pulsatile fashion. This is not like directly injecting synthetic growth hormone. Instead, it encourages your body’s own system to function more optimally.

This subtle, physiological approach helps avoid some potential downsides of exogenous hormone administration. The goal is to support your body’s innate regenerative processes. By encouraging your pituitary to release more growth hormone, you may experience enhanced levels of IGF-1, a marker of growth hormone activity. This internal stimulation is a core benefit of the protocol.

Common questions about peptide therapy

How does this therapy differ from HGH

The therapy differs significantly from direct human growth hormone (HGH) injections. HGH introduces exogenous hormone into your body. This therapy uses a GHRH analog to stimulate your body’s own pituitary gland. It encourages natural, pulsatile growth hormone release. This approach maintains your body’s natural regulatory mechanisms. This helps avoid potential issues like tachyphylaxis.

What patients typically report

Sermorelin works on a slow curve because it asks the body to make its own growth hormone. Results compound over months, not days. A typical reported timeline looks like this.

Adult relaxing at home checking telehealth treatment progress on a smartphone
  1. Weeks 1 to 4

    Deeper sleep is usually the first signal. Morning energy lifts. Recovery from training feels faster. No measurable body composition change yet.

  2. Weeks 5 to 8

    Skin texture, hair quality and nail strength tend to shift. Mental clarity in the afternoon improves. Strength on lifts often goes up.

  3. Weeks 9 to 12

    Body composition starts moving, with a typical 5 to 10 percent fat reduction reported alongside small lean mass gains. Libido and joint comfort improve.

  4. Month 4 and beyond

    A follow-up IGF-1 lab is drawn. Dose is adjusted up or down. Many patients maintain on a lower dose after this point.
